A total of over 240,000 square feet of office space is available within the Port Administration Building, Amman Building and select Terminals. Individual office suites can range from as small as 200 square feet up to 6,000 square feet. Rental rates are competitive withinthe local market.

ThePort also provides close to one million square feet of warehouse space in the 97-acre Distribution Warehouse Development area, including 390,000 square feet in the Foreign-Trade Zone. lease agreements

Typical leaseterms are from one to five years, with terms of ten years or more beingallowed. Rent for multi-year leased will be adjusted by the CPI annually with a minimum increase of 3 percent. Tenants are responsible for the proper maintenance and cleaning of leased space.  Utilities are charged to the tenants on a per square foot or prorata basis depending on the facility.

U.S. Customs House 

South Florida's only building designed by nationally-renowned architect Louis Simon, the U.S. Customs House at Port Everglades is available for office space pending renovations. This historic landmark, built in 1939, combines elements of Mediterranean Revival, Beaux-Arts and the modernist styles of the 1930s-40s. For decades, the Customs House served as a clearinghouse for all planes and vessels entering the U.S. from foreign ports. Architectural details include:

  • five large arches on the north façade with deeply recessed walls that surround double-hung sash windows
  • front entry scuppers that are inverted to collect water
  • wrought iron lantern centered over the entrance

The building contains 5,472 square feet of unique office space including the original Customs vault.

Foreign-Trade Zone No. 25

Port Everglades' Foreign-Trade Zone #25 (FTZ#25) is the largest FTZ in the state. Companies located within FTZ #25 receive the unique opportunity to defer, reduce or eliminate U.S. Customs duties on products admitted to the zone. Companies can also save on taxes, experience increased cash flows and can expand product and service distribution in the United States.

FTZ#25 facility features:

  • safety fences
  • illuminated grounds
  • on-site U.S. Customs operations
  • secure access
  • five high ceiling warehouse facilities with 390,000 square feet of space

Because of demand for space, the Port's FTZ provides several noncontiguous sites as well, including:

  • 80,000 square feet in Warehouse 30 across the street
  • 39 acres at the Miramar Park of Commerce near the I-75 interchange
  • 91 acres at Westport Business Park in Davie, with easy access to I-75 and I-595
  • 24.11 acres at Lauderdale Lakes Industrial Park
  • 20.92 acres at 19th Street Warehouse in Lauderdale Lakes
